Seven speakeasy bars in Singapore for a taste of secrets
1. Uncover Employees Only
Image credit: Employees Only Singapore
At Employees Only, you step past a fortune‑teller façade into a lively, art deco space in Chinatown. This internationally acclaimed speakeasy brings New York’s legendary cocktail culture to Singapore with flawless execution. The bar’s team serves classic cocktails with flair and a menu of modern American fare that keeps the night flowing.

2. Discover The Hidden Story in Katong
Image credit: Hidden Story Bar Singapore
The Hidden Story hides behind a meat freezer door in a steakhouse, offering a cosy nod to Singapore’s cultural past. Its Peranakan-inspired décor creates a warm, intimate atmosphere. Signature drinks like Kampong Amber and Peranakan Enclave showcase local flavours, making every sip a story.

3. Peak beyond Taylor Adam in Raffles Place
Image credit: tayloradamsg.com
Taylor Adam hides behind a bespoke tailor’s, merging sartorial elegance with mixology skill. Each cocktail is inspired by themes of trade and travel, offering drinks that surprise and delight. The interiors feel refined, polished, and quietly sophisticated.

5. Immerse yourself in The Other Room on Orchard Road
Image credit: Hello! Singapore Tours
The Other Room, tucked behind velvet curtains in the Marriott Tang Plaza Hotel, delivers an intimate speakeasy experience. The bar is known for barrel-aged spirits and meticulous cocktails. Its lounge-style setting encourages guests to linger and enjoy the atmosphere.

6. Experience Native on Amoy Street
Image credit: Indulgentism
Native focuses on Southeast Asian ingredients, using pandan, turmeric, and local spices in inventive cocktails. The stylish interior complements the adventurous drinks menu, making it both approachable and experimental. Its blend of creativity and local inspiration keeps guests coming back.

7. Sip bubbles at The Champagnery
Image credit: The Champagnery
The Champagnery takes a different approach by celebrating all things bubbly behind Mamma Mia Focaccia on Amoy Street. Enter through the unassuming deli and find a plush, velvet‑lined lounge where champagne is the focus. Here, bottles from renowned maisons and rare grower selections sit beside champagne‑based cocktails and a vibrant soundscape.
Music weaves through the night, from poised early‑evening vibes to late‑night house and R&B, creating an atmosphere that feels both elegant and energetic. The space encourages lingering conversation and joyful toasts, making it ideal for celebrations and casual nights alike.
